Ethiopia Running Low On Food Aid


Monday 12th June 2017

Ethiopia has warned that its supply of emergency food aid will be finished by next month. Nearly 16 million people need urgent assistance as drought continues to parch the breadth of the Horn of Africa.

The number of drought victims in Ethiopia has reached 7.8 million people, according to the government. Mitiku Kassa, the country's disaster relief chief, said the Horn of Africa nation needed more than $1 billion (893 million euros) for emergency assistance.

However, Ethiopia has since denied suggestions by UN officials that it will run out of emergency food aid for millions of people by the end of this month.
